Abstract

With the development of the theory of virtual reality, three-dimensional virtual human is being applied in clothing engineering design. Parameterized model for virtual human body hence becomes more and more important. In this paper, a parameterized model for virtual human body was reported. In this model, the virtual human body was partitioned into several parts (head, right arm, left arm, trunk, right leg, and left leg). Based on the partitioned human model, the proportional characteristics of the human body were used to calculate the offset of the vertices to implement the deformation on specific part of the body. The interpolation method was used to smoothen the deformed surfaces. The experimental results show that this method had good deformation effect.
